Balsamic Steak Gorgonzola Salad with Grilled Corn

A delicious and satisfying salad featuring juicy steak, sweet grilled corn, and tangy gorgonzola on a bed of fresh greens.
Prep Time 30 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Course Main Dish, Salad
Cuisine American
Servings 4 servings
Calories 450 kcal

Ingredients
  

For the Salad

  • 1 lb Juicy marinated steak Marinate with your choice of marinade for added flavor.
  • 2 ears Grilled corn Grill until slightly charred.
  • 4 cups Crisp greens (such as arugula or mixed greens) Use your favorite greens.
  • 4 oz Tangy gorgonzola cheese Can substitute with feta if necessary.
  • 2 tbsp Balsamic glaze Drizzle over the salad.
  • to taste Salt and pepper Adjust according to your preference.

Instructions
 

Preparation

  • Marinate the steak for at least 30 minutes with your choice of marinade.
  • Preheat the grill to medium-high heat.

Cooking

  • Grill the steak for about 5-7 minutes on each side or until desired doneness. Let it rest before slicing.
  • While the steak is resting, grill the corn until it is slightly charred, then cut the kernels off the cob.

Assembly

  • In a large bowl, combine the crisp greens, grilled corn, and sliced steak.
  • Crumble gorgonzola cheese on top and drizzle with balsamic glaze.
  • Season with salt and pepper to taste, then serve immediately.

Notes

For the best taste, serve immediately. Store leftovers in an airtight container in the fridge, keeping dressing separate until ready to eat. Best eaten within 1-2 days.
